Many roads in Dien Bien are severely eroded
Prolonged rain and floods from the night of July 29 to the morning of July 30 have caused severe erosion on many main roads in Dien Bien province.
On the morning of July 30, in an interview with Labor Newspaper, Mr. Tran Quang Huy - Deputy Director of Road Joint Stock Company 226, Dien Bien said that on National Highway 6, there are many points of erosion and flooding such as at Km22+200, Km395+259, making traffic very difficult.

A branch of the Nguyen Van Linh interchange underpass is about to open to traffic
After a period of construction, a branch of the Nguyen Van Linh - Nguyen Huu Tho interchange underpass is nearly complete and is expected to open to traffic in August 2024.
In 2020, the Nguyen Van Linh - Nguyen Huu Tho interchange underpass (District 7) began construction with a total investment of 830 billion VND (phase one). The project includes 2 branches, HC1 and HC2, on each side of Nguyen Van Linh road, each tunnel is 456 meters long, with three lanes, and a speed limit of 60 km/h; above is a roundabout with turning branches. The underpass was initially expected to be completed in June 2022 but was postponed to early 2024.

Overview of the 750 billion VND hydropower plant about to operate in Lao Cai
After 3 years of construction, the Si Ma Cai hydropower project (Lao Cai) with a total investment of nearly 750 billion VND is about to go into operation.
The project scale covers an area of 45.3 hectares, with main components including: a spillway dam with a width of 60m consisting of 5 spillway bays with gates; a plant area with 2 units; a discharge channel arranged at an elevation of 169.25m; a distribution station and a 110Kv transmission line, and other auxiliary works.
